MIC2039BYM6-TR: High-Performance 3A Single-Channel Load Switch
In the realm of modern electronic design, efficient power management is paramount. The MIC2039BYM6-TR stands out as a high-performance, single-channel load switch capable of handling up to 3A of continuous current, making it an ideal solution for a wide range of applications from consumer electronics to embedded systems.
This integrated circuit is engineered to provide robust control over power distribution. Its primary function is to connect or disconnect a power source from a load with exceptional precision and speed. A key advantage of the MIC2039BYM6-TR is its extremely low on-resistance (Rₒₙ), which typically measures a mere 19.5mΩ. This minimal resistance is crucial for maximizing power efficiency and minimizing voltage drop across the switch, even under high current loads. This ensures that the downstream circuitry receives stable, clean power, which is essential for the reliable operation of sensitive components like microprocessors, FPGAs, and sensors.

The device is controlled via a simple logic-compatible enable (ON) pin. A high signal activates the switch, allowing current to flow, while a low signal turns it off, placing the load into a near-zero power consumption state. This capability is fundamental for implementing advanced power-saving strategies, such as sequencing multiple power rails and managing sleep or standby modes in portable battery-operated devices. By effectively shutting down unused subsystems, the overall system battery life can be significantly extended.
Beyond basic switching, the MIC2039BYM6-TR incorporates vital protection features that enhance system reliability. It includes integrated slew rate control for the output voltage. This controlled turn-on characteristic prevents large inrush currents that can cause harmful voltage spikes and disruptions on the power bus. Furthermore, the device offers comprehensive thermal protection, automatically shutting down if the junction temperature exceeds a safe threshold, thereby safeguarding itself and the surrounding components from damage due to overheating.
Housed in a compact, space-saving MLF®-6 (2x2mm) package, the MIC2039BYM6-TR is designed for high-density PCB layouts, making it perfectly suited for the increasingly miniaturized world of modern electronics.
